This position will be responsible for running Camp Erdman’s Day Camp Program. This includes supporting staff and campers through quality of program, periodic evaluations and assistance where needed. The Day Camp Director will be the primary creator of the weekly parent newsletter and will ensure it is sent out in a timely manner. This person should be comfortable educating staff on and enforcing proper boundaries with campers 5-12. This person should be a self starter and motivated to work hard to continue on the best version of the program possible, lifting up others in the process. This position has housing provided. A great fit for one of the Day Camp positions is somebody with supervisory experience, multiple years of summer camp experience and great report with former supervisors. The Director must have a thorough understanding of the YMCA’s mission and goals, and a desire to work with children between the ages of 5 and 17. Leadership skills, enthusiasm, patience, a sense of humor and self-control are all essential. The Day Camp Director should have experience in leading and motivating staff.
